@weector7

Как реализовать такой код для бота?

У меня бот просто спрашивает "какое животное изображено на фото", сам бот выбирает рандомную фотку из папки и позже когда выпала эта определенная фотка, то активировался бы state и если во время этого state пользователь сказал к примеру "12" то бот бы сказал "правильно"
Я честно знаю как сделать рандомайзер для выбора фоток, примерно вот так как я понял:
a = os.listdir('img/4_zad')
var_2 = 'img/4_zad/' + random.choice(a)
c = types.FSInputFile(var_2)
await message.answer_photo(photo=c, reply_markup=Kb.stop_button_1)

но вот как сделать так что бы если выпала определенная фотка, то бот активировал бы state и пользователю нужно было что то ответить. Буду признателен если вы мне поможите
  • Вопрос задан
  • 73 просмотра
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ы